R0106-HP MSR Router Series Layer 3 - IP Routing Configuration Guide(V7)

199
The device supports the route target and Site of Origin (SoO) extended community attributes. For
information about route target, see MPLS Configuration Guide.
The SoO attribute specifies the site where the route originated. It prevents advertising a route back
to the originating site. If the AS-path attribute is lost, the router can use the SoO attribute to avoid
routing loops.
The SoO attribute has the following formats:
{ 16-bit AS number:32-bit user-defined number. For example, 100:3.
{ 32-bit IP address:16-bit user-defined number. For example, 192.168.122.15:1.
{ 32-bit AS number:16-bit user-defined number, where the minimum value of the AS number is
65536. For example, 65536:1.
BGP route selection
BGP discards routes with unreachable NEXT_HOPs. If multiple routes to the same destination are
available, BGP selects the optimal route in the following sequence:
1. The route with the highest Preferred_value.
2. The route with the highest LOCAL_PREF.
3. The route generated by the network command, the route redistributed by the import-route
command, or the summary route in turn.
4. The route with the shortest AS_PATH.
5. The IGP, EGP, or INCOMPLETE route in turn.
6. The route with the lowest MED value.
7. The route learned from EBGP, confederation EBGP, confederation IBGP, or IBGP in turn.
8. The route with the smallest next hop metric.
9. The route with the shortest CLUSTER_LIST.
10. The route with the smallest ORIGINATOR_ID.
11. The route advertised by the router with the smallest router ID.
12. The route advertised by the peer with the lowest IP address.
The CLUSTER_IDs of route reflectors form a CLUSTER_LIST. If a route reflector receives a route that contains
its own CLUSTER ID in the CLUSTER_LIST, the router discards the route to avoid routing loops.
If load balancing is configured, the system selects available routes to implement load balancing.
BGP route advertisement rules
BGP follow these rules for route advertisement:
When multiple feasible routes to a destination exist, BGP advertises only the optimal route to its
peers. If the advertise-rib-active command is configured, BGP advertises the optimal route in the IP
routing table. If not, BGP advertises the optimal route in the BGP routing table.
BGP advertises only routes that it uses.
BGP advertises routes learned from an EBGP peer to all BGP peers, including both EBGP and IBGP
peers.
BGP advertises routes learned from an IBGP peer to EBGP peers, rather than other IBGP peers.